To my successor: the legacy-customer price increase is the most delicate item you inherit. Roughly 640 accounts on the old Meridex plans will see an 8% uplift from next quarter. Communications were drafted carefully with retention in mind; please review the objection-handling pack before anything goes out. Watch the Selbright cohort closely — they are contractually protected until renewal. Timing and concessions are yours to adjust. The strategic rationale is captured in the confidential note appended below.

management briefing: The renewal with Ulaathix Group closes at $2 million a year, 15 percent below the last contract. Project Oliwyn slips by two quarters because of the audit delay.

## TKT-4471: Signature check failing on thumbnail queue artifacts

The Mothlight thumbnail generation queue rejects the 5.2 worker image — signature verification fails at pull time on every Dunmere node. Cause: the release was signed with the retired January key after rotation. Blocking tonight's deploy. Fix: re-sign the image and the queue config bundle, then re-push. For the re-sign, use the current deploy key, which follows.

release key, kawip-hafop: bky3_mxv

## Validator Plugin System (Sievework)

Validators load at startup from the plugin registry. Bad plugin = whole pipeline refuses to boot; this is intentional. To isolate, disable plugins one at a time via the registry flag, never by deleting entries. Schema mismatches log as VLD-REJECT; check plugin version against the core contract. Hot-reload is unsupported — restart required. Registration steps and the contract spec are on the internal page below.

wiki page, bagef-yajof: https://sentry.sivrelcloud.corp/board

### Key Ceremony Checklist — Item 4: Calendar Sync Conflict Review

Reviewer: confirm the ceremony timestamp recorded by Slatewick's Meridian scheduler matches the witness log. A known sync conflict between Meridian and the Orvane calendar can shift entries by one hour, which invalidates the attestation window. If timestamps diverge, reject the ceremony record and reschedule. Once verified, unseal the key shard container using the recovery passphrase below.

recovery phrase for fahof-fawip: casael-fenael-wenix